The station is well-equipped for ticket purchasing and collection. There is a ticket office open between 6:30 am and 9:45 am, Monday through Friday, but for those traveling outside these hours, ticket machines are available. These machines are also accessible to those with disabilities. For added convenience, tickets bought online can be collected at these machines.
While modern amenities such as waiting rooms or restrooms are minimal—to be exact, there are no toilets or waiting rooms—there are seating areas for travelers who need to rest before their journey. There is no Wi-Fi provided, so ensure your devices are ready before arriving if you require internet connectivity. Plus, if you're a cyclist, you're in luck as there are bike stands available, although there are no cycle hire options.
This station ensures essential accessibility features to assist all passengers. However, it is worth noting that while step-free access is available, it is limited. The northbound platform has a steep, ramped entrance, but there's a steep flight of steps to the southbound platform, meaning that those who require wheelchair access might find it challenging.
There are no smartcard validators, but smartcards can be issued at the station. For those needing additional support, customer help points are available, and more information regarding assistance bookings can be found here.
For those looking to connect with other modes of transport, options do exist despite limitations. There's a bus stop conveniently located at the end of Station Close, which serves as the drop-off point for rail replacement services. However, taxi services are notably absent in the immediate vicinity, so it's advisable to plan your transport arrangements in advance. While Woodlesford Station may not boast the grandiosity of larger transport hubs, it offers essential amenities to ensure a comfortable journey. The station features ticket machines for easy ticket collection, supporting online purchases with convenient access. Even though there are no staffed ticket offices or accessible ticket machines, customer help points are available to assist travelers in need. CCTV cameras are strategically placed throughout the station providing an added layer of security for all passengers.
Accessibility is key at Woodlesford, with step-free access to all platforms via a ramped footbridge, making it a category A station that's convenient for everyone. However, certain facilities common in larger stations, such as waiting rooms, seating areas, and toilets, are absent here. It's worth noting that there are no refreshment or retail facilities, so you'll want to arrive prepared for your journey.
Woodlesford Station is not just a stop, but a starting point to journey anywhere across the region, with excellent transport links extending your reach. Taxis can be arranged easily through services like Cab4You and local buses provide regular connections, with stops conveniently located near the station. For those interested in rail replacement services, these are also available directly opposite the station entrance on Station Lane. The station frequently connects to key locations, including Leeds, York, and even as far afield as London Kings Cross.
If cycling is your preferred mode of transport, you'll find cycle racks situated on the concourse of platform 1 and between platforms, though full bicycle hire facilities are not available at this station.
